Mixed-Flow - Inline-Fan

A compact tubular fan that combines axial entry with centrifugal pressure development, then straightens the discharge flow for efficient installation in straight duct runs.

Produkteinführung

The mixed-flow inline fan places a conical mixed-flow impeller and stationary guide vanes inside a rigid circular housing. Air enters along the fan axis, gains both axial velocity and radial pressure through the impeller, and passes through straightening vanes before leaving the discharge flange. Positioning the motor and drive components outside the primary airstream improves access and protects them from hot or contaminated exhaust while retaining the space-saving advantages of an inline unit.

Key Features

The mixed-flow wheel develops more static pressure than a comparable simple propeller while preserving a compact tubular footprint.

Downstream guide vanes recover swirl energy and deliver a more uniform velocity profile to the connected duct.

An external motor base keeps electrical and drive components away from the primary airstream and within easy service reach.

Rolled flanges and a welded tubular frame allow horizontal or vertical mounting between standard circular duct sections.

Kunden Produktbedenken

Space-limited duct systems often need more pressure than an axial fan can provide but cannot accommodate the turning space of a conventional centrifugal scroll.

A large scroll fan cannot fit into a straight mechanical-room duct route.The tubular mixed-flow design installs directly in line with the duct while developing useful centrifugal pressure.
Swirling discharge from a compact fan produces noise and uneven readings at downstream sensors.Fixed straightening vanes reduce rotational velocity and improve the airflow profile leaving the fan.
A motor located inside warm or contaminated exhaust air is difficult to inspect and cool.The external motor arrangement separates the drive from the primary air path and provides direct plant-side access.
Rigidly connected inline fans transmit vibration along long metal duct runs.Flexible connectors and external spring isolators decouple the flanged fan casing from adjacent duct sections.

Typische Anwendungen

Cleanroom make-up and supply-air duct boostersPharmaceutical production-area general exhaustLaboratory return-air and transfer systemsHeat-removal exhaust from equipment roomsLong circular ducts with moderate-to-high resistance
